Before you go

Common Questions

The things people ask us most, answered plainly and kept current.

It can be very affordable outside peak season — budget travellers regularly manage $40–60/day for stays, food and local transport across most of the country.

Many nationalities can apply for an e-Visa online in minutes; a few are visa-exempt. Always check the current requirement for your passport before booking.

April–May and September–October give warm days, thinner crowds, and calmer prices than peak summer.

Yes — Türkiye is the country's official name; Turkey remains the common English form, and we use both here.
